Specifically, Lipodissolve is a procedure in which a chemical is injected into the upper two layers of your skin, and they dissolve the fat.

Oh yes, Lipodissolve is something that you're definitely thinking of doing as soon as possible. However, you need to keep in mind that there is no exact blend of chemicals in each injection. Plus, your body might react negatively to those chemicals. Something else to consider is the fact that this procedure isn't long-lasting. You will need each the procedure done annually if you want to keep up the results.

Also, the fat doesn't dissolve into nothingness, it simply moves into other areas of your body. It hasn't yet been determined where the fat goes, but wouldn't it be amusing if it migrated to your earlobe? As with any other procedure, there are indeed pros and cons. However, as long as you do your research, you can make the best decision for your situation.
